Overview of the Electric Guitar Options

When comparing the Electric Guitar from SUSEN and the Fistrock DIY Electric Guitar Kit, there are notable differences in pricing and features. The SUSEN Electric Guitar retails for $99.99, making it about 29% cheaper than the Fistrock kit, which is priced at $139.99. This price difference may influence a beginner’s choice when selecting their first electric guitar.

The SUSEN model is designed as a complete starter kit, ideal for those who want to jump straight into playing. In contrast, the Fistrock kit appeals to DIY enthusiasts who prefer to build their own instruments, offering a more personalized approach to guitar ownership.

Features and Components

The SUSEN Electric Guitar features a solid basswood body, a Canadian Maple neck, and a rosewood fingerboard, emphasizing high-quality materials suitable for beginners. It also includes S-S-S pickups, which enhance sound stability and thickness, making it suitable for various music styles, particularly Texas blues and rock.

On the other hand, the Fistrock DIY kit comprises a mahogany body and neck with a rosewood fingerboard, ensuring a smooth playing experience. This kit allows for customization as it comes unfinished, enabling users to paint or stain the guitar to their liking. Each option has unique features tailored to different user preferences.

Target Audience

The SUSEN Electric Guitar is aimed primarily at beginners and intermediate players who are eager to start playing right away. It includes essential accessories such as an amplifier, bag, digital tuner, strap, strings, cable, and picks, making it a comprehensive starter kit right out of the box.

Conversely, the Fistrock DIY Electric Guitar Kit targets a different demographic—those who enjoy hands-on projects and custom builds. It requires some assembly and additional tools, such as a soldering iron and screwdriver, appealing to individuals who appreciate the craft of guitar building and customization.

Sound Quality

The SUSEN Electric Guitar is equipped with three classic S-S-S pickups that are designed to provide strong stability and a rich sound texture. The mini amplifier included allows for various tone adjustments, catering to different musical styles. With a sales rank of 6,551, it has garnered attention for its sound quality and playability among beginners.

In contrast, the Fistrock kit promises a great-sounding electric guitar, but the sound quality will depend on the assembly and finishing process undertaken by the user. Featuring sustainable tonewoods, it is designed for those who prioritize both quality and eco-friendliness. Sound quality can vary significantly based on the player's skill in finishing and assembling the instrument.

Customization Options

One of the standout features of the Fistrock DIY Electric Guitar Kit is its customization potential. The body comes cut and sanded but is completely unfinished, allowing users to express their creativity. This can add a layer of personal satisfaction for those who enjoy crafting their items.

In contrast, the SUSEN Electric Guitar does not offer the same level of customization. It comes fully assembled with a striking high-gloss finish, which is appealing for users who prefer a ready-to-play instrument. While customization is not a focus for the SUSEN model, its design is aimed at providing a visually appealing option for beginners.

Ease of Use

The SUSEN Electric Guitar is designed for immediate playability, making it an excellent choice for newcomers to the guitar world. With all necessary components included, users can easily start playing without worrying about assembly or additional purchases.

In comparison, the Fistrock DIY Electric Guitar Kit may not be as user-friendly for absolute beginners. It requires some assembly and the use of tools, which might be intimidating for those who are not familiar with DIY projects. This can make the SUSEN model a better fit for users seeking convenience and straightforward usability.
